Output 59ba8a373193ae7d6ec5db37f1218e70350774d200a3373c26f6ada44e18db64:19

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c08b0b404457048692dc306078c080c566143e OP_EQUAL
address
3GSHNZTP3HxGNmXvpVFGW8Exbi4W6wP1pw
transaction
59ba8a373193ae7d6ec5db37f1218e70350774d200a3373c26f6ada44e18db64
confirmations
347746
spent
true